One of the fantastic moments in a No Limit Hold’em tournament comes whenever you hear a gambler announce that he/she is "All-In". In NL poker, gamblers are allowed to back up their hands with each and every chip they have available. Although there is no limit on the maximum a player is permitted to wager, this doesn’t mean that there are no rules governing betting in NL hold em.
Ahead of the Flop:
You will discover two forced wagers, the blinds. Anyone wanting to see the flop must match the bet of the major blind by "calling". Gamblers may perhaps decline to wager on the hand and fold, or they may possibly actually like their cards and decide to raise.
The minimum bring up on this wagering round is double the big blind. Players might wager additional than that, except they cannot wager much less. For example, the blinds are two hundred dollars and 400 dollars. A player wishing to boost may well not make the bet total 500 dollars. They may possibly call for four hundred dollars, or bring up for eight hundred dollars or a lot more.
After the Flop:
When the flop has been dealt, gamblers in the hand are allowed to "check" if there’s no bet previous to them. If a gambler would like to bet, they location something known as a bring-in bet that must be at least the size of the huge blind. In our instance, where the huge blind is four hundred dollars, the bring-in bet must be at least 400 dollars. It may be $410. It might be $500.
This really is a bring-in bet, not a increase, and doesn’t will need to follow the same rules as a raise.
Raising on any Round:
So that you can improve in No Limit hold em, you must double the wager created ahead of you. Here is definitely an instance:
* tiny blind posts 200 dollars
* significant blind posts 400 dollars
* #3 wants to boost. The bet in front of him is for $400, so he must at least double that sum. He can bring up four hundred dollars or more, doing the whole bet 800 dollars or more.
This becomes less clear when players are re-raising. For example:
* smaller blind posts $200
* major blind posts 400 dollars
* #3 raises 600 dollars, creating the whole bet one thousand dollars
* #4 wishes to re-raise. The bet before him can be a $600 boost. He must increase at least 600 dollars far more, generating the entire bet 1,600 dollars.
There is an unlimited amount of re-raises in no limit poker. In limit poker betting rounds are frequently limited to 4 bets per round. This is not the case in no limit where gamblers can re-raise every single other until one runs of out chips to increase with.
Verbal statements are binding. If a gambler declares an action, they are bound to it.
FAQ:
What is usually a "string bet"?
In nl poker, players can bring up by performing one of 2 actions. They are able to announce the amount that they are raising, and then take their time putting the chips into the pot using as many hand motions as needed.
Or, they may possibly location a set of chips in the pot in one single motion.
They may not announce a improve, and then repeatedly go from their chip stack to the pot, adding chips each time. This is a string bet, and it is not allowed. Gamblers may perhaps try to do this so that they can read their opponents as they add chips, adding till it becomes apparent they will not be referred to as.
In the tournament I told a player I was calling his bet and raising him far more chips. He said that is illegal. Is that true?
That’s true. It is illegal. Gamblers are given one action per turn, and verbal declarations are binding. So, when you declare that you’re calling, that’s what you’ve committed yourself to doing. Calling.
It seems trivial, and in a few friendly games it may be. But, as a matter of correct procedure, in money games it only takes a moment to announce your intention correctly and will save you grief in the destiny. Basically say "I raise".
